Photography class, Heidi Specker

The class is characterised by constructive art criticism. In this, the differentiation and challenging of own pictures is a central element on the path to evaluating art. The class is an open area, in which to clarify references and formulate an own position. The presentation and discussion of own and third-party works forms the principal basis. A common approach aims to open up formats whilst serving as a tangible method at the same time. In addition to the class room and the college, visits to institutions, museums and collections serve the orientation and localisation of art as much as the gallery or the artist in the studio. The media of artist's book and film essential to photography round off the prospectus, which is both historic and contemporary, fundamentally serving to hone perception.
